Kwara State Governor Inaugurates Residents' Registration Exercise to Enhance Data Accuracy and Security

Date: 2024-07-30

According to a news report from Punch, Kwara State Governor, AbdulRahman AbdulRazaq, on Monday, inaugurated a residents' registration exercise. This initiative aims to generate an accurate database, guide the government's developmental plans, and provide essential information to enhance the security of lives and properties.

Governor AbdulRazaq stated that the database would assist in allocating resources and ensuring citizens' access to social protection services such as health insurance and government support across various demographics.

On Monday, the governor personally registered for the exercise, conducted by the Acting General Manager of the Kwara State Residents' Registration Agency (KWASSRA), Tajudeen Jimoh, according to a statement signed by the governor's spokesperson, Rafiu Ajakaye.

In December 2021, Governor AbdulRazaq launched KWASSRA, emphasising the necessity for accurate information about every resident in the state to plan effectively for their needs in every conceivable way.

“What we are doing today marks the formal commencement of the registration exercise, which will capture relevant data of every resident of Kwara,” he said at the launch on Monday.

The governor added, “The essence is to have a reliable data bank of everyone and use same for planning, allocation of resources, and security preparedness. With a reliable database, planning becomes easier and everyone living within our state is easily identified for purposes of planning, social protection programmes and other government services, and security.

“With the right data, we can plan for today and make fair projections for the future. With reliable data, we will know who is employed and who is not, and further deploy resources to tackle other challenges of development.

“My team and I are taking part in it today. I urge everyone to also make themselves available for the data-capturing exercise at designated centres and times. When you do that, you are contributing your own quota to sustainable growth and development.”

The exercise, according to the statement, would include biometrics to generate a unique identity for each resident
